Adopting an Indie Dog in Hyderabad: A Complete Guide
The desi dog is Hyderabad's most resilient and underrated companion, built for the Deccan and full of heart. Here is how to adopt one, settle it in, and give it a healthy life in the City of Pearls.
Why the Indie Dog Belongs in Hyderabad
On the streets of Hyderabad, from the lanes of the old city near Charminar to the glass towers of Gachibowli, one companion has always been present and quietly overlooked: the indie dog. Also called the desi dog or the Indian pariah, this is the native street dog that evolved over thousands of years to thrive exactly where it lives. On the hot, dry Deccan plateau, that heritage is a gift. The indie is lean, alert, remarkably healthy, and already tuned to the local climate in a way no imported breed can match. Choosing to adopt one is not a compromise. In Hyderabad, it may be the smartest choice a pet parent can make.
What Makes an Indie Special
Indie dogs are shaped by survival rather than selective breeding, and it shows in the best possible ways. They tend to have sturdy builds, clean short coats that shrug off the summer heat, and far fewer of the inherited health problems that trouble many pedigree breeds. They are intelligent, deeply loyal, and quick to bond with a family that treats them with kindness. Many are naturally watchful, making them alert companions for a home. Because they grew up alongside people on these very streets, they read human moods well and settle into family life with a gratitude that most pet parents describe as unforgettable.
There is a myth that street dogs cannot be trained or trusted indoors. The truth is the opposite. Given patience, routine and warmth, an adopted indie becomes as gentle and well mannered as any dog, often more so, because it remembers being given a home.
Where to Adopt in Hyderabad
Hyderabad has one of the more active welfare cultures in the country, so a family ready to adopt has real choices. Blue Cross of Hyderabad, working in the city since 1992, runs rescue and rehoming and is a natural first stop. Beyond it, a wide network of independent rescuers, fosters and citizen feeders holds weekend adoption drives at cafes and community spaces across neighbourhoods like Jubilee Hills, Banjara Hills and Gachibowli. Social media groups run by local rescuers regularly post puppies and adult dogs looking for homes. Many of these dogs are already vaccinated and sterilised, and fosters can tell you about each dog''s temperament, which makes finding the right match far easier than people expect.
Settling Your New Dog In
The first few weeks matter most. A dog moving from the street or a shelter into a home needs time, quiet and consistency to understand that it is safe. A few simple steps make the transition smooth.
- Create a safe corner: give your dog a quiet spot with a bed or mat that is entirely its own, somewhere it can retreat when the new world feels overwhelming.
- Keep a routine: feed, walk and rest at consistent times, since predictability is what builds trust fastest with a formerly street living dog.
- Start a health baseline: visit a vet early for a full check, deworming, and a vaccination schedule, and keep every record from day one.
- Go slow with introductions: let the dog meet new people, children and other pets gradually and on its own terms, rewarding calm behaviour.
- Be patient with training: use gentle, reward based methods, and remember that a dog learning to live indoors for the first time deserves grace.
Caring for an Indie on the Deccan
One of the joys of an indie is how little the local climate troubles it. Still, a few Hyderabad specific habits keep any dog healthy. Through the hot pre monsoon weeks, walk early and late and keep water always available. During the southwest monsoon, dry your dog''s paws and ears after wet walks and stay strict about tick and flea prevention, since the rains bring parasites. In the mild winter, enjoy longer outings, which indies love. Regular vet visits, a balanced diet and steady exercise are all most desi dogs ever need to live long, robust lives.
